Today"s photo brings us to the banks of Caño Cristales, the "liquid rainbow" that cuts a prismatic path through the heart of Colombia. From June through November, when the clear water is low, the abundant underwater plants that cover the riverbed show off their red, yellow, green, and blue hues. The star of the show—especially in this photo—is Macarenia clavigera, a riverweed that ranges from bright red to deep crimson or purple depending on its intake of sun rays. In August and September, when the florid flora is at its peak, the river"s a coveted nature excursion: Because the ecosystem is so fragile, visits are limited to guided tours.
